Gov Ahmed seeks support for fallen heroes families

Date: 2015-01-12

The Kwara State Governor, Dr. Abdulfatah Ahmed called on Nigerians to support the families of the fallen heroes physically, morally and financially to enable them live meaningful life.

The Governor, who gave the charge in a message to the thanksgiving service to commemorate Armed Forces Remembrance and Emblem Appeal week held at Saint Mary Catholic Church, Asa Dam Road, Ilorin, said such efforts would strengthen the faith of war veterans who are still alive.

Represented by his deputy, Elder Peter Kisira, Governor Ahmed commended the Fallen Heroes for their patriotism, sacrifices made to guarantee the unity of the country at various times of their national assignments.

The Governor while congratulating the war veterans and members of their families on the joy of the day noted that their sacrifices were not in vain as Nigeria is, and will continue to remain as a stable insoluble and invisible entity.

He urged Nigerians to use the opportunity of the occasion to reflect on the precarious situation in the Northern part of the country and offer fervent prayers for fellow Nigerians facing security challenges particularly in the North Eastern part of Nigeria and other areas.

Governor Ahmed implored government at all levels to explore the possibility of enlisting the services of able bodies' men and wiling war veterans to complement existing machinery to put insurgency at bay.

In his words of exhortation, Reverend Father Ralph Ajewole charged Nigerians to be just and discipline in all endeavours.

Highlights of the service was the special prayers for the Fallen Heroes, their families and the nation at large which was led by the chairmen of Christian Association of Nigeria in the state, Evangelist Timothy Opoola.
